Synopsis
“I wanna just die...” One day, Takako, a beautiful web designer in her 30s, is filled with anxiety about her undecided future. Her friend Keiko asks her what she wants to do, And Takako decides to begin “konkatsu” (the recent social custom of searching for a spouse). She quickly registers on a “konkatsu” website. But it doesn’t go so well, and she only meets strange guys. What’s more upsetting for her, Takako is too gorgeous, and users on the website don’t believe she is a genuine user.Then, Takako meets Sonogi, a clumsy, somewhat goofy but who like Takako, and Yatabe, who is charming and seems popular with women. Takako is torn between these two different men. Which one of them is she destined to be with? Will either of them make a suitable marriage partner? But as her goals focus more and more on marriage, Takako loses sight of something...
